vue.js和什么搭配
-
Vue.js可以和许多其他工具和框架搭配使用。这里我将介绍一些常见的搭配方式:
-
Vue Router:Vue Router是Vue.js官方推荐的路由管理器,它可以帮助我们在单页应用中管理路由。搭配使用Vue Router可以实现页面的切换和导航功能。
-
Vuex:Vuex是Vue.js官方推荐的状态管理库,它可以帮助我们在大型应用中管理应用的状态。搭配使用Vuex可以实现状态共享和响应式更新。
-
Axios:Axios是一个基于Promise的HTTP客户端,可以帮助我们发送异步请求。搭配使用Axios可以方便地与后端进行数据交互。
-
ElementUI或Vuetify:ElementUI和Vuetify是两个基于Vue.js的UI组件库,它们提供了丰富的组件和样式。搭配使用这些组件库可以快速构建具有漂亮界面的应用。
-
Webpack:Webpack是一个强大的模块打包工具,可以帮助我们将前端资源打包成静态文件。搭配使用Webpack可以实现代码分割、模块加载等功能。
-
Babel:Babel是一个JavaScript编译器,可以将新版本的JavaScript语法转换为当前浏览器支持的版本。搭配使用Babel可以在Vue.js项目中使用最新的JavaScript语法特性。
除了上述工具和框架,Vue.js还可以与许多其他工具和框架搭配使用,比如Vuex Persistedstate、Vue Test Utils、Nuxt.js等等。选择搭配哪些工具和框架主要取决于项目的具体需求和个人偏好。
1年前 -
-
Vue.js可以与多种技术和工具搭配使用,以提高开发效率和功能,以下是几个常见的搭配组合:
-
Vue.js + Vue Router:Vue Router是Vue.js官方的路由管理器,它可以实现单页应用(SPA)的前端路由。将Vue Router与Vue.js搭配使用,可以实现页面的无刷新加载,实现顺畅的用户体验。
-
Vue.js + Vuex:Vuex是Vue.js的状态管理库,类似于Flux和Redux。它可以帮助在Vue.js应用中更好地管理和共享组件之间的状态。通过将Vue.js与Vuex搭配使用,可以实现更高效的状态管理,使组件之间的数据共享更加容易。
-
Vue.js + Axios:Axios是一个基于Promise的HTTP客户端,用于发送AJAX请求。将Vue.js与Axios搭配使用,可以方便地在Vue组件中发送HTTP请求,处理服务器数据的获取和更新。
-
Vue.js + Element UI:Element UI是一个基于Vue.js的组件库,提供了丰富的UI组件,可用于快速构建美观且交互丰富的用户界面。将Vue.js与Element UI搭配使用,可以节省开发时间,使开发人员更专注于业务逻辑的实现。
-
Vue.js + Vuetify:Vuetify是一个基于Vue.js的Material Design风格的组件库,提供了许多美观且易于使用的UI组件。将Vue.js与Vuetify搭配使用,可以快速构建具有现代化设计的用户界面,使应用程序具备良好的响应性和可访问性。
总之,Vue.js可以与许多不同的技术和工具搭配使用,根据具体需求和偏好选择合适的配套方案,以提升开发效率和用户体验。
1年前 -
-
Vue.js是一种用于构建用户界面的JavaScript框架,它提供了一套简洁、灵活和高效的工具来开发交互式的Web应用程序。Vue.js可以与许多其他技术和工具进行搭配使用,以实现各种功能和需求。下面将介绍一些常用的搭配方案:
-
Vue.js + Vue Router:Vue Router是Vue.js官方提供的路由管理器,它可以帮助我们实现前端的路由功能。与Vue.js搭配使用时,可以通过Vue Router来实现应用的多页跳转和路由切换等功能。Vue Router还支持动态路由、嵌套路由和路由守卫等高级功能,可以更好地组织和管理前端路由。
-
Vue.js + Vuex:Vuex是Vue.js官方提供的状态管理库,它可以帮助我们集中管理应用的状态。与Vue.js搭配使用时,可以将应用的数据存储在Vuex的状态中,通过定义Mutation和Action来修改和获取状态。Vuex还支持模块化的状态管理,可以将状态按照模块进行划分和组织,提高代码的可维护性和扩展性。
-
Vue.js + Axios:Axios是一个基于Promise的HTTP客户端,它可以帮助我们发送AJAX请求和处理响应。与Vue.js搭配使用时,可以通过Axios来获取后端API的数据,并将数据渲染到Vue组件中。Axios还支持拦截器、取消请求和并发请求等高级功能,可以更好地管理和控制前端与后端的数据交互。
-
Vue.js + Element UI:Element UI是一个基于Vue.js的组件库,它提供了丰富多样的UI组件和工具,可以快速构建美观和交互丰富的界面。与Vue.js搭配使用时,可以使用Element UI提供的组件来快速搭建页面,支持响应式布局和主题定制等功能。Element UI还提供了许多常用的功能组件,如表单验证、弹窗提示和分页等,可以简化开发流程。
-
Vue.js + TypeScript:TypeScript是一种静态类型检查的JavaScript超集,它可以帮助我们在开发过程中发现和修复潜在的类型错误。与Vue.js搭配使用时,可以使用TypeScript来编写Vue组件和应用代码,实现更好的代码提示和类型检查。Vue.js官方提供了Vue-CLI工具,可以快速搭建Vue.js + TypeScript的开发环境。
除了上述搭配方案外,Vue.js还可以与许多其他技术和工具进行搭配使用,如Webpack、Babel、Vue Devtools和Vue Test Utils等,以满足不同的开发需求和场景。根据具体的项目要求和开发团队的技术栈,可以选择最合适的搭配方案来进行开发。
1年前 -